Mackmyra Vintersol 2019 vs Big Peat at Christmas 2021
Side-by-side comparison — price, ABV, scores, tasting notes, pros & cons.
| Mackmyra Vintersol 2019 | Big Peat at Christmas 2021 | |
|---|---|---|
| Distillery | Mackmyra | Big Peat |
| Region | — | Islay |
| Country | Sweden | Scotland |
| Type | Single Malt | Blended Malt |
| ABV | 46.1% | 52.8% |
| Age | NAS | NAS |
| Price | £49.7 | £47.9 |
| Rating | 4.00/5 | 5.00/5 |
